User Controls

The controls that are available to you are listed below. Where a control has a dedicated page, follow the link for the full details.
| # | Control | What it does |
|---|---|---|
| 1 | Open / load maps | The folder button next to the logo loads a cc.json map, or multiple maps at once (hold shift). See Upload. |
| 2 | Map selector | Choose which of the loaded maps is shown. The button shows the selected map’s name (and a +1 count when several are selected). See Change Maps. |
| 3 | Explore | The default viewing mode for freely navigating and inspecting a single map. See Explore. |
| 4 | Compare | Switch to delta mode to see the difference between two loaded maps. Needs at least two maps loaded. See Compare. |
| 5 | 3D Print | Export the map currently on screen as a printable 3MF/STL model. See 3D Print. |
| 6 | Settings | Open the Global Configuration dialog (map layout, background color, quality and experimental features). See Settings. |
| 7 | Viewcube toolbar | The row of three buttons above the cube: compass (recenter/fit the map), camera (take a screenshot), and lightbulb (toggle the presentation flashlight hover effect). See Viewcube. |
| 8 | Viewcube & zoom | Click a face or edge of the cube to snap the camera to that perspective, drag to orbit, and use the zoom slider beside it to zoom in and out. See Viewcube. |
| 9 | Explorer counters | The SHOWN, FLATTENED and HIDDEN counters summarize how the rules divide up the map. Clicking FLATTENED or HIDDEN lists and lets you remove those rules. See Explorer. |
| 10 | Search & filter | Search for buildings with .gitignore-style patterns; the ⋮ menu applies the matches as Flatten or Exclude rules. See Explorer. |
| 11 | Sort | Change how the file tree is ordered (for example by name). |
| 12 | File tree | The searchable tree of folders and files in the loaded map; each row shows the share of the map it accounts for. See Explorer. |
| 13 | Code map | The central 3D treemap. Hover a building to highlight it and show its metrics; click it to open the Inspector sidebar with full details. See Map. |
| 14 | Area metric | Select the metric that drives each building’s footprint (base size). See Metrics. |
| 15 | Height metric | Select the metric that drives each building’s height. See Metrics. |
| 16 | Link height & color | Tie the height and color dimensions to the same metric; click again to unlink. See Metrics. |
| 17 | Color metric | Select the metric that drives each building’s color. See Metrics. |
| 18 | Labels | Control which buildings are labelled on the map and how many. See Labels. |
| 19 | Scenarios | Save and apply preconfigured combinations of metrics and view settings (“9 scenarios available”). See Custom Views. |
| 20 | Legend | Open the LEGEND panel, which decodes the current metric mapping and color ranges. A screenshot taken with it open includes it. See Legend. |
| 21 | Distribution bar | The thin bar at the very bottom shows how the selected area metric is distributed across file extensions. See File Extension Bar. |
| 22 | Explorer panel | The collapsible Explorer side panel on the left that holds the counters, search and file tree; use the « arrow in its header to show or hide it. See Explorer. |
